Handover: Graphwick visualizer

Passing Graphwick over before I move teams. Plugin authors: the layout engine resolves nodes lazily, so register your resolvers before the first render or edges will silently drop. Theming hooks are stable; the traversal API is not. To keep plugins compatible, build against the current runtime configuration shown below.

settings of fahag-haduf:
[ulaox]
port = 8443
region = south-2
host = ulaox.lumiccorp.internal
timeout_ms = 500
retries = 8

## Migration Guide — Step 4: Trace propagation

Quick one for the eng sync: we're moving all services off the homegrown request-ID headers and onto SpanWeave for tracing across the mesh. Step 4 is wiring each service to forward trace context instead of minting new IDs — otherwise traces break at every hop, which is exactly the mess we have today. Flip your service over by applying the following configuration values.

settings of yadug-baduf:
[wenael]
port = 5000
region = south-4
host = wenael.zemvarsys.corp
timeout_ms = 5000
retries = 7

// Default seed for the Mossbank fixture factory. New folks: don't change
// this casually — half our snapshot tests depend on deterministic output.
// If a generator changes shape, bump the seed and regenerate snapshots in
// one commit. Collisions mean someone forgot. Questions go to the Driftlane
// channel. Seed was pinned against the build below.

session token of kagup-hahaf = htk3_2b8